Speaking outside of Earl Haig Secondary School after the incident, Mayor John Tory asked businesses in the area to close for the day noting that there will be major disruptions to the area in the coming days to accommodate a police investigation.

“I want to assure people that the city is in safe hands,” Tory said. “We’re asking people who live here or work here please do not come to this area if you are not already here. The police and the other first responders have a lot of work to do on a very complicated investigation and it just helps them with the task in front of them if people are not in this area.”

“We are asking that all of the businesses and buildings that are office buildings would in an ordinarily fashion close those businesses for the remainder of the day.”

Additional safety measures, including road closures around Maple Leaf Square and the Air Canada Centre will be implemented for Monday night’s Toronto Maple Leafs playoff game at home.

[h=1]10 dead, 15 injured as pedestrians struck 'one after one' in north Toronto van attack[/h][h=2]Alek Minassian, 25, is the alleged driver in the attack, CBC News has confirmed[/h] Last Updated: 5 minutes ago
Alek Minassian, 25, is the suspect in the Toronto van attack that killed 10 people and injured 15 others. (Alek Minassian/LinkedIn)
attachment.php

Meanwhile, the head of the Toronto Police Association said it is bringing in counsellors for officers who responded to the attack.

"Nobody's seen anything like this. I've been in policing for 30 years, we've never seen this and again, unfortunately, this is the new world order and we're very concerned about it," Mike McCormack said.
